A teenage boy was found by friends as he attempted to hang himself in a garage using chains suspended from the ceiling. As you approach, you note that the patient is conscious, struggling to breathe, and has contusions from the chains to both the anterior and posterior portions of the neck. After taking inline spinal stabilization and opening the airway, the AEMT's next action should be to:
 
  A) logroll him onto a long board.
  B) size and apply a cervical collar.
  C) perform a secondary assessment.
  D) provide positive pressure ventilation.

Common abbreviations that cause medication errors include U (unit), mg (milligram), QD (every day), SC (subcutaneous), TIW (three times per week), D/C (discharge or discontinue), HS (at bedtime or "hours of sleep"), cc (cubic centimeters), and AU (each ear).
